Touring cycling routes around Christes, located in Thuringia, Germany, traverse a landscape characterized by significant elevation changes and river valleys. The region features hilly terrain, with routes often following the Werra River and winding through dense woodlands of the Thuringian Forest. This area offers a variety of paths suitable for touring cyclists seeking both challenging climbs and more gentle stretches.

There are over 570 touring cycling routes around Christes. These routes offer a variety of experiences, from challenging climbs to more gentle stretches, catering to different skill levels.
Touring cycling routes around Christes are defined by hilly terrain, river valleys, and dense woodlands, particularly following the Werra River. The landscape features significant elevation changes, offering a mix of challenging and moderate paths. Along the routes, you can explore various natural and historical attractions. Highlights include the Finstertal Visitor Mine, the Goetz Cave, and the Sandstone and Fairy Tale Cave Walldorf. You might also encounter natural monuments like the Armlöcher Natural Monument or the Großes Armloch Karst Spring.
Yes, the region offers several scenic spots. You can find viewpoints such as the Dolmar Summit Cross and the Sternplatz and the Adolfstein Memorial. Routes like the View of Hundsrück Tunnel – Hundsrück Tunnel loop from Viernau also offer picturesque vistas.
Many routes in the Christes area utilize river paths, particularly along the Werra River. The Oberwallbachsmühle – Werratal Cycle Path loop from Metzels and the Maienluft Castle Ruins – Werratal Cycle Path loop from Metzels are excellent examples, incorporating sections of the Werratal Cycle Path.
